Symptoms of Failure:<br />

High idle at startup or uncontrolled idle above 750<br />

rpm.<br />

Diagnosis:<br />

This switch is a simple device: at either extreme of<br />

motion, an internal switch is closed and you will<br />

see continuity between one outer connector and<br />

the middle ground connector. Disconnect the<br />

switch connector and jump from one side<br />

connector to the middle ground connector. If idle<br />

returns to normal, then the switch is at fault. The<br />

switch is not repairable.<br />

Adjusting the TPS:<br />

To adjust the TPS:<br />

Throttle Position Switch, Courtesy<br />

FCPGroton<br />

1. Remove the throttle body from the car and loosen the TPS adjustment screws<br />

2. Hold the throttle plate and keep it from moving. Rotate the TPS clockwise, then<br />

counterclockwise until a click is heard. Continue rotating until it stops but do not cause<br />

the throttle plate to move. Secure the screws<br />

Proper adjustment is obtained when you open the throttle plate and insert a feeler gauge<br />

at the throttle stop screw:<br />

❍ When you close the throttle against a .45mm feeler gauge, no "click" is heard from<br />

the TPS<br />
